Transaction 3b608d721af6f05cf6445a76739173f485f1efaf91593070d61f1827a968d493
1 Input
1 Output
-
3b608d721af6f05cf6445a76739173f485f1efaf91593070d61f1827a968d493:0
- value
- 674922
- script pubkey
- OP_0 OP_PUSHBYTES_20 13cab5df828f027f155f7d2f58728f6830da43b7
- address
- bc1qz09tthuz3up8792l05h4su50dqcd5sahjtm6gg